You might look at Plantbrain's Dutch inspired 120 gallon tank journal. He is using wood as roots coming from a very gnarled stump. Your tank seems to be heading the same direction. Those branches do look good laying down like that but they will get buried in plant growth. You could use the rocks to raise them up a bit at one end if you want to see them after plants grow in. I like the way they look right now but what if they were angled a bit rather than coming straight to the front? Make triangles rather than rectangles?
